Rainbow in the middle of the night: the mysterious ‘moonbow’ spectacle that only occurs under a full moon

Among waterfalls, mist and a full moon appears one of the most unusual optical phenomena on the planet: the moonbow, a nocturnal rainbow visible only under very specific conditions.The lunar rainbow, or night rainbow, is a phenomenon that is as beautiful as it is fascinating.It is a phenomenon so rare that many weather enthusiasts and photographers spend years trying to observe one, and although they can appear in various parts of the world, few…
